The genus Artanema is a small group of flowering plant species in the figwort family, Plantaginaceae, but also classified in Linderniaceae by some authors.
[edit] Selected species
- Artanema fimbriatum (W.J. Hook. ex R. Graham) D. Don
- Artanema longifolium (L.) Vatke
- Artanema sesamoides (Vahl) Benth.
